JOEMKT - While you are at it, can you expand upon your UVA/JUCO example?  I'm guessing you want the clubs thinking that they will have to pry you away from your commitment with just enough dollars.  A high school player's default position should be "go play college ball" until they are presented on offer that is viewed as more valuable than the college route.  Not looking for any discussion of dollars, but any real life arguments about the relative merits of pro versus college ball that the clubs most often throw out to the family.

Not Joe, but Pros will say

1) where do you think the best coaches are?  College or pros?

2) Colleges have to win now. If you have a bad game or games, college will tend to sit you whereas Pros are interested in long term development and will keep playing you no matter what.

3) will also talk about College Scholarship Fund if the situation fits. Problem here is how often is it used ( I've read various %'s from under 10 to 30-40%). Be aware of the restrictions/rules. Once you start, got to continue. And then practically, will your son actually use it at age 24 or 26 or whenever. He may be a 26 yr old freshman and may feel out of place with other 18 yr freshman at college

These are first three that come to mind
